CARACALLA, (A.D. 198-217), AE sestertius, issued 210, Rome mint, (24.39 g), obv. laureate head to right of Caracalla, around M AVREL ANTONI NVS PIVS AVG, rev. Mars hurrying to left, holding olive branch and trophy, around PONTIF TR P XIII COS III, S C across field, (S.6943, RIC 450a, C.474). Dark brown patina, flan crack, otherwise nearly very fine, and rare.

Ex Dr V.J.A.Flynn Collection and previously CNG Auction 227, lot 496 with ticket.
